🎶 The Sound and Style
Musically, Where Were You (When the World Stopped Turning) is a touching example of early-2000s country music.

Alan Jackson’s vocals shine throughout, moving between gentle introspection and powerful declarations, giving the song both emotional depth and universal appeal. The arrangement is simple yet profoundly moving, showcasing his ability to convey a story while keeping the melody deeply memorable.

💫 Legacy
Where Were You became one of Alan Jackson’s defining hits, resonating widely in the U.S. Its impact lies not just in the melody but in its poignant narrative — the shared grief, strength, and the human moments that define us.
